Key Features of the Redington Sonic-Pro HD Wader

1. Premium Construction & Durability
The Sonic-Pro HD Wader is built with 4-layer Sonic-Pro fabric, which is designed to be lightweight yet highly durable. This material offers excellent waterproofing while maintaining breathability, preventing overheating during long fishing trips. The seams are fully taped and reinforced, reducing the risk of leaks even in rough conditions.

2. Comfort & Fit (M/Short Size)
The Men’s M/Short size is ideal for anglers with a medium build and shorter inseam. The wader features an ergonomic design with articulated knees and a gusseted crotch, allowing for a full range of motion when wading through rivers or climbing over rocks. The adjustable suspenders and belt loops ensure a secure fit, preventing slippage during active use.

3. Convenient Storage & Accessibility
This wader comes with two large handwarmer pockets and a zippered chest pocket, providing ample storage for fishing essentials like flies, tippets, or a small tackle box. The DWR (Durable Water Repellent) finish helps shed water, keeping your gear dry.

4. Reinforced Booties & Gravel Guards
The attached neoprene booties are lined with comfortable fleece, offering insulation in cold water. The gravel guards help keep debris out of your wading boots, enhancing comfort and preventing wear and tear.

Performance in Real Fishing Conditions
Many users report that the Redington Sonic-Pro HD Wader performs exceptionally well in both cold and mild weather. The breathability prevents excessive sweating, while the waterproofing keeps anglers dry even after hours of wading. The reinforced knees and seat add extra durability, making it suitable for rugged terrains.

However, some anglers note that the neoprene booties may feel snug for those with wider feet, so trying them on before purchase is advisable. Additionally, while the wader is highly durable, sharp rocks or abrasive surfaces can still cause wear over time, so proper care is necessary.

#### **Key Features**
1. **Material & Insulation**
These waders are made of **3mm neoprene**, a material known for its excellent insulation and waterproof properties. The neoprene construction ensures warmth, making them ideal for cold-water fishing in early spring or late autumn. Additionally, the interior fleece lining enhances comfort during extended wear.

2. **Design & Fit**
Available in **Size M (Medium)**, these waders are designed for a snug yet flexible fit. The adjustable shoulder straps and reinforced knee pads improve mobility and durability, especially when navigating rocky terrains. The green color provides decent camouflage in natural settings.

3. **Functionality**
The waders feature a **front zippered pocket** for storing small tackle items, though some users may find the storage space limited. The **gravel guards** help prevent debris from entering boots, while the **stitch-sealed seams** enhance waterproofing.
